Perforce's Jam (formerly called Jam/MR) is a powerful and highly
customizable utility to build programs and other things, that can run
on Un*x, Nt, VMS, OS/2 and Macintosh MPW, using portable Jamfiles.
It can build large projects spread across many directories in one
pass, and can run jobs in parallel where make would not.
.
It takes some time to fully grasp, especially when one's already
accustomed to make(1), but there's no comparison in power when
comparing these two tools.
.
Standard rules:
- can automatically extract header dependencies for C/C++ (you can
customize for you own language)
- provide for automatic "clean", "install", "uninstall" rules,
so that an automake-like tool is not needed
